Manage case finalization scripts

Use the case finalization setting to run a case finalization script after adding, changing, connecting to, or cloning a case. Only system administrators can access the Case Finalization option.

Case finalization is optional and off by default. The script is a batch file that runs custom processing steps, for example, creating tables, adding fields to existing tables, configuring servers, and enabling the application options.

To use a case finalization script:

On the Portal Home page, under Portal Management, click Settings.

In the navigation pane, click Case Finalization.

Select Use a case finalization script. The selection enables other options.

Type the following required information:

Server name (location): Indicate the location of the case finalization script.

Script path on the server: Indicate the path of the script on the server.

Windows domain user name: Indicate the user name for the domain.

Password: Enter the password needed to log in to the server. Select Show password to display the password only on this page.

To allow the script to contact remote servers within the same domain, select Script requires delegation.

Caution: Only select this option if it is necessary to contact the servers, because this may pose a security risk.

To save, click Save. To restore the previously saved settings, click Reset.
